         | dustincoates wrote:
         | Vector search is incredibly powerful on matching on context or
         | similarity. For example, automobile and car are semantically
         | similar and, and one will rank well for the other in a search.
         | 
         | Vector search, though, isn't as good on handling typos and not
         | good at all when it comes to as you type searching. Vehic won't
         | match on auto, for example.
         | 
         | We believe that there is use for each of these approaches and a
         | use in a single search, rather than choosing ahead of time or
         | through heuristics after the fact which to choose.

             | marcinzm wrote:
             | There's two related problems here: finding relevant results
             | and ranking those results. The first is historically done
             | with massive inverted indexes. Page rank is for the second
             | one of ranking those relevant results.
             | 
             | For the first part you can look into "embeddings" and
             | "approximate nearest neighbor lookup" for the modern
             | approaches. That said inverted indexes are still very
             | popular.
             | 
             | The second one is generally called "learning to rank" so
             | you can find a lot of things written on that topic. The
             | biggest issue here imho is what training data you use which
             | gives you examples of good rankings. The best algorithm
             | trained on garbage will give you garbage.

           | dnc wrote:
           | > Vector search, though, isn't as good on handling typos and
           | not good at all when it comes to as you type searching. Vehic
           | won't match on auto, for example.
           | 
           | This is incorrect in general case and it entirely depends on
           | the model that is used to produce word vectors and the text
           | corpus the model is trained with.
           | 
           | For instance, fastText model is trained on words, but also
           | their parts (n-grams), so it should produce word vectors that
           | would be close (in cosine-distance) to vectors of their
           | corresponding typos and partials, even if the text corpus
           | that was used to train the model doesn't contain same typos
           | and partially typed words verbatim.
